Defining the Facade

The facade of a building is essentially its face—the exterior-facing surface. It’s the architectural element that defines the building’s aesthetic and, crucially, its relationship with the surrounding environment. The facade is much more than just a decorative element; it’s a complex system designed to protect, insulate, and express the building’s purpose.

Key characteristics include:

  • The outermost layer of a building.
  • Visible from the exterior.
  • Typically encompasses walls, windows, and other openings.

Functions of a Facade

Beyond aesthetics, the facade serves a multitude of functional roles:

  • Weather Protection: Shielding the interior from rain, wind, and sun.
  • Thermal Insulation: Controlling heat transfer to maintain comfortable indoor temperatures.
  • Acoustic Performance: Reducing noise pollution.
  • Structural Support: In some designs, the facade contributes to the overall structural integrity of the building.
  • Security: Providing a barrier against unauthorized entry.

Facade Materials

The choice of materials is crucial to a facade’s performance and aesthetic appeal. Common materials include:

  • Glass: Offering transparency and daylighting.
  • Concrete: Durable and versatile.
  • Brick: Providing a classic and timeless look.
  • Metal (Aluminum, Steel): Modern and often prefabricated.
  • Stone: A natural and often luxurious option.
  • Wood: Sustainable and aesthetically pleasing.

Each material has its own strengths and weaknesses in terms of cost, durability, maintenance, and environmental impact.

Design Considerations

Several factors influence facade design:

  • Climate: The local weather conditions dictate the need for insulation, weather resistance, and sun shading.
  • Building Type: The function of the building (residential, commercial, etc.) impacts the design.
  • Local Regulations: Building codes and planning requirements may dictate materials and design choices.
  • Sustainability: Increasingly, designers are prioritizing sustainable materials and energy-efficient designs. See Facade and Sustainability.
  • Aesthetics: The desired visual impact and overall architectural style.

Facade and Sustainability

Modern facade design emphasizes sustainability. This includes:

  • Energy Efficiency: Reducing energy consumption through insulation, airtightness, and efficient glazing.
  • Use of Sustainable Materials: Choosing materials with low environmental impact (e.g., recycled content, renewable resources).
  • Daylighting: Maximizing natural light to reduce the need for artificial lighting.
  • Water Management: Incorporating features like rainwater harvesting and green walls.
